Mamata Banerjee Directs TMC Agents Not to Leave Counting Centers Amidst BJP Lead
Summary
West Bengal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ee urges TMC agents to remain at counting centers amid BJP's significant lead and alleges collusion between Election Commission and central forces.
Key Points
- Mamata Banerjee instructs TMC agents not to leave counting centers despite BJP's lead.
- She accuses the Election Commission and central security forces of collusion and bias in the election counting process.
- Banerjee claims counting stopped in about 100 seats and alleges machines were left uncounted in certain areas.
- She urges her party workers to stay calm and confident, expecting victory as counting continues.
